Background: Transcription factors of the nuclear factor κB (NF-κB)/Rel family play a pivotal role in inflammatory and immune responses. There are five family members in mammals: RelA, c-Rel, RelB, NF-κB1 (p105/p50), and NF-κB2 (p100/p52). Both p105 and p100 are proteolytically processed by the proteasome to produce p50 and p52, respectively. Rel proteins bind p50 and p52 to form dimeric complexes that bind DNA and regμlate transcription. In unstimμlated cells, NF-κB is sequestered in the cytoplasm by IκB inhibitory proteins. NF-κB-activating agents can induce the phosphorylation of IκB proteins, targeting them for rapid degradation through the ubiquitin-proteasome pathway and releasing NF-κB to enter the nucleus where it regμlates gene expression. NIK and IKKα (IKK1) regμlate the phosphorylation and processing of NF-κB2 (p100) to produce p52, which translocates to the nucleus.RelB, which is generally activated by non-canonical signaling, forms heterodimers with either p50 or p52 NF-κB subunits to regμlate transcription. RelB nμll mice are significantly impaired in inflammatory responses and hematopoietic differentiation. Phosphorlyation at Thr84 and Ser552 resμlts in proteosomal degradation.
